Top 10 Proven Strategies to Improve Your Website's Loading Speed
In today's digital landscape, website loading speed is crucial for user experience and SEO. A slow-loading website can lead to higher bounce rates, affecting your rankings in search engines. To enhance your site's performance, consider implementing these effective strategies:
- Optimize Images: Large image files can significantly slow down your site. Use tools to compress images without sacrificing quality.
- Minimize HTTP Requests: Reduce the number of elements on your page to decrease load times.
- Leverage Browser Caching: Allow users to save certain data so they don't have to reload the entire page each time.
- Enable Compression: Use Gzip or similar methods to reduce the size of your CSS, HTML, and JavaScript files.
- Utilize Content Delivery Networks (CDNs): Distributing your content across various locations can drastically improve load times for users globally.
- Clean Up Code: Remove unnecessary characters and comments from your code.
- Reduce Redirects: Keep redirects to a minimum to decrease additional load times.
- Prioritize Above-the-Fold Content: Load key parts of your page first to enhance perceived speed.
- Choose the Right Hosting Plan: Invest in a reliable hosting service tailored to your website’s needs.
- Monitor Speed Regularly: Use tools to evaluate your website performance and make necessary adjustments.
What Causes Slow Website Load Times and How to Fix Them
Slow website load times can be caused by a variety of factors, including large image files, excessive use of plugins, and unoptimized code. Large images often consume an excessive amount of bandwidth and can significantly hinder load times, making it essential to compress images before uploading them to your site. Additionally, too many plugins can lead to rendering delays as each one adds code that must be processed. Unoptimized code, such as bloated HTML, CSS, and JavaScript files, also plays a critical role in slowing down your website. To diagnose the root causes, consider running your site through a speed test tool, which can help identify specific areas that need improvement.
To address slow load times, there are several effective strategies you can implement. First, compress your images using tools like TinyPNG or ImageOptim, which can reduce file sizes without sacrificing quality. Secondly, consider reducing the number of plugins you use to only those that are essential, and regularly review their performance. Finally, ensure that your website’s code is clean and efficient by minifying your CSS and JavaScript files. Implementing these changes can significantly enhance your website’s performance, ultimately improving user experience and search engine rankings.
The Impact of Website Speed on User Experience and SEO
The speed at which a website loads plays a pivotal role in shaping the user experience. Research shows that users are more likely to abandon a site if it takes longer than three seconds to load. This sluggish performance can lead to increased bounce rates, as frustrated visitors quickly navigate away in search of faster alternatives. Moreover, a responsive site that loads swiftly not only satisfies user expectations but also enhances overall engagement, leading to lower abandonment rates and higher conversion rates.
In addition to its effects on user behavior, website speed is a crucial factor for SEO. Search engines like Google use page speed as a ranking signal, meaning that slower sites may find themselves languishing in the lower tiers of search results. Optimizing website performance can lead to improved visibility on search engine results pages (SERPs), ultimately driving more traffic to the site. Therefore, prioritizing website speed is essential for businesses looking to thrive online, fostering both a positive experience for users and greater success in search rankings.
